Hi-fi engineers believe that the sound of a music streamer is about more than just chipsets. The JBL SA550 Classic, with its Class G amplification and twin internal power supplies, delivers a smooth, cohesive, and weighty sound.
The high frequencies of the JBL SA550 Classic never sound uncomfortable, even with poor recordings. Its digital inputs feed the amp's ESS ES9038K2M DAC chip, ensuring clear and crisp audio. The amplifier also offers Bluetooth connectivity with support for aptX Adaptive.
The JBL SA550 Classic is equipped with aux and headphone inputs at the front, and a set of speaker terminals, four analogue inputs (including a moving magnet phono stage for a turntable), and three digital inputs at the back. This makes it an affordable, all-purpose hi-fi system for vinyl, streaming, and headphone fans.
The JBL SA550 Classic's sound brings a lot of fun to listening sessions, with its warm, rich sonic glow. Its power output is rated at 90W into 8 ohms, ensuring it can handle a variety of speakers. The amplifier feels solid to the touch, with a brushed fascia and wooden panels.
